    Ke Apon Ke Por is an Indian Bengali-language television soap opera that aired on Bengali Entertainment Channel Star Jalsha and is available on the digital platform Disney+ Hotstar. It premiered on 25 July 2016. After airing for four years, the show went off air on 27 December 2020.

    Kaantaye Kaantaye is Bengali suspense-thriller web-series directed by Joydeep Mukherjee and produced by Shyamsundar De. [1] [2] It is an adaptation of Narayan Sanyal's P. K. Basu series novel Sonar Kaanta, which is actually inspired by The Mousetrap of Agatha Christie. [3]

    Shob Bhooturey (English: Everything is paranormal; Bengali: সব ভুতুড়ে) is a 2017 Indian Bengali language horror drama directed by Birsa Dasgupta [4] and produced by Shrikant Mohta, and Mahendra Soni under the banners of Shree Venkatesh Films. The film stars Abir Chatterjee, Sohini Sarkar and Supriyo Dutta in lead roles. [5]

    Paanch Phoron is a Bengali web series that is available on a regional OTT platform called Hoichoi [1] as of 14 February 2019. [2] The series is a collection of five romantic stories produced by five different directors. [3]

    Bengali is an Eastern Indo-Aryan language that originated from the Middle Indo-Aryan language by the natives of present-day West Bengal and Bangladesh in the 4th to 7th century. [ 1 ] After the conquest of Nadia in 1204 AD, Islamic rule began in Bengal, which influenced the Bengali language.

    Borunbabur Bondhu is a 2019 Bengali-language Indian drama film directed by Anik Dutta for Surinder Films. The film is based on a Bengali story Chhad written by Ramapada Chowdhury . It is the story of an old man, whose life faces an upheaval after people come to know that a VVIP who was once his friend, is coming for a visit.
